3 memory models are now available, memmaps of 3 models are defined as
FLATMEM --- pfn = (page - mem_map) + offset DISCONTIGMEM --- pfn = (page - page_node(page)->node_mem_map) + (page_node(page)->node_start_pfn) SPARSEMEM --- see linux/mmzone.h , generic ones are defined.
Now, each arch has its own page_to_pfn()/pfn_to_page() on FLATMEM/DISCONTIGIMEM. But most of them keeps above assumptions and looks same to i386's ones.
This patch unifies each arch's page_to_pfn/pfn_to_page to generic ones. This patch is against 2.6.16-rc2.

This patch defines generic page_to_pfn()/pfn_to_page(). For DISCONTIGMEM, page_to_pfn/pfn_to_page are not inlined. (x86_64 already has not-inlined version and it reduces text size.)
If FLATMEM and memmap <-> pfn translation needs offset, ARCH_PFN_OFFSET is defined by each archs.
If DISCONTIGMEM , each arch defines arch_pfn_to_nid(). If necessary, arch_local_map_nr(pfn, nid) is also defined. arch_local_map_nr() calculates page offset in a node.

Index: cleanup_pfn_page/include/linux/mm.h =================================================================== --- cleanup_pfn_page.orig/include/linux/mm.h +++ cleanup_pfn_page/include/linux/mm.h @@ -512,6 +512,32 @@ static inline void set_page_links(struct extern struct page *mem_map; #endif
+#if !defined(ARCH_HAS_PFN_PAGE) && !defined(CONFIG_SPARSEMEM) +#if CONFIG_FLATMEM + +#ifndef ARCH_PFN_OFFSET +#define ARCH_PFN_OFFSET 0 +#endif +static inline unsigned long page_to_pfn(struct page *page) +{ + return (unsigned long)(page - mem_map) + ARCH_PFN_OFFSET; +} +static inline struct page *pfn_to_page(unsigned long pfn) +{ + return mem_map + (pfn - ARCH_PFN_OFFSET); +} +#endif /* CONFIG_FLATMEM */ +#ifdef CONFIG_DISCONTIGMEM +/* arch_pfn_to_nid/arch_local_map_nr is defined if necesary */ +#ifndef arch_local_map_nr +#define arch_local_map_nr(pfn ,nid) ((pfn) - NODE_DATA(nid)->node_start_pfn) +#endif +extern unsigned long page_to_pfn(struct page *page); +extern struct page* pfn_to_page(unsigned long pfn); +#endif /* CONFIG_DISCONTIGMEM */ + +#endif + static __always_inline void *lowmem_page_address(struct page *page) { return __va(page_to_pfn(page) << PAGE_SHIFT); Index: cleanup_pfn_page/mm/page_alloc.c =================================================================== --- cleanup_pfn_page.orig/mm/page_alloc.c +++ cleanup_pfn_page/mm/page_alloc.c @@ -85,6 +85,25 @@ int min_free_kbytes = 1024; unsigned long __initdata nr_kernel_pages; unsigned long __initdata nr_all_pages;
+#if defined(CONFIG_DISCONTIGMEM) && !defined(CONFIG_VIRTUAL_MEM_MAP) + +struct page *pfn_to_page(unsigned long pfn) +{ + struct pglist_data *pgdat; + int nid = arch_pfn_to_nid(pfn); + pgdat = NODE_DATA(nid); + return pgdat->node_mem_map + arch_local_map_nr(pfn, nid); +} +EXPORT_SYMBOL(pfn_to_page); + +unsigned long page_to_pfn(struct page *page) +{ + struct zone *z = page_zone(page); + return z->zone_start_pfn + (unsigned long)(page - z->zone_mem_map); +} +EXPORT_SYMBOL(page_to_pfn); +#endif + #ifdef CONFIG_DEBUG_VM static int page_outside_zone_boundaries(struct zone *zone, struct page *page) {
